Support Producer and Marketing Account Executive, if applicable, by serving the larger and/or more complex clients and/or be viewed as a leader and resource by colleagues and peers who provides exceptional client service and serves as a mentor to others. Be knowledgeable of coverages, carrier guidelines, underwriting, legislative changes, and maintain relationships with clients and carrier representatives. Exercise independent decisions relating to client analysis of coverage, recommending coverage needs, and suggesting new lines of coverage for existing clients, as appropriate. Develop strong relationships with carriers and market accounts as requested by Producer and/or Marketing Account Executive.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Following is a summary of the essential functions for this job. Other duties may be performed, both major and minor, which are not mentioned below. Specific activities may change from time to time.
1. Build and maintain key client and carrier relationships by phone, email and in person.
2. Assist assigned clients and staff with service questions related to administration, billing, claims issues and problem solving, upon request.
3. Continually seek cross-sell opportunities and suggest new lines of coverage.
4. Work with Producer and/or Marketing Account Executive, if applicable, to monitor and manage the renewal process for assigned clients. Coordinate meeting with client and/or Producer to present the renewal and supporting documents to gain acceptance of the renewal or commitment to go to market for alternative options.
5. Lead the marketing of accounts as requested by Producer and/or Marketing Account Executive, if applicable.
6. Prepare marketing information or provide required information to a marketing person. As appropriate, present the options to the client.
7. Complete the implementation process; prepare and deliver all applicable forms to client.
8. Formulate a plan with Producer to conduct relationship management meetings and/or visits with assigned clients.
9. Proficient in the client management system(s), specifically to update policies that are written or renewed, log activities to document client meetings, carrier follow-up, service issues, establish follow-up date and daily manage follow up in client management system(s). Also, understand how to use the system to acquire information to assist clients.
10. Attend seminars, classes and carrier meetings to keep abreast of new products available for clients and acquire expertise in legislative changes, as opportunities occur.
11. Mentor team members.
12. Other duties and responsibilities as requested by management.
QUALIFICATIONS
Required Qualifications:
The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
1. Bachelor's degree or equivalent education and related training
2. Five years of relevant insurance industry experience
3. Appropriate insurance license(s)
4. Strong client relation skills to build and maintain positive business relationships with clients and market contacts; including excellent communication skills and service orientation, cooperative nature, and tactfulness to resolve client and company problems
5. Ability to utilize leadership skills by providing direction, constructive feedback, development and training while additionally being able to motivate others to maximize productivity and team morale
6. Demonstrate proficiency in basic computer applications, such as Microsoft Office Suite
7. Ability to travel, occasionally overnight
Preferred Qualifications:
1. Advanced degree
2. Certification in field of endeavor
3. Experience with Requests for Proposal

General Description of Available Benefits for Eligible Employees of Truist Financial Corporation: All regular teammates (not temporary or contingent workers) working 20 hours or more per week are eligible for benefits, though eligibility for specific benefits may be determined by the division of Truist offering the position. Truist offers medical, dental, vision, life insurance, disability, accidental death and dismemberment, tax-preferred savings accounts, and a 401k plan to teammates. Teammates also receive no less than 10 days of vacation (prorated based on date of hire and by full-time or part-time status) during their first year of employment, along with 10 sick days (also prorated), and paid holidays. For more details on Truist’s generous benefit plans, please visit our Benefits site. Depending on the position and division, this job may also be eligible for Truist’s defined benefit pension plan, restricted stock units, and/or a deferred compensation plan.
